Exempla

“ōscula saepe dedit, dīxit quoque saepe iacentī”

Often [Achilles] gave kisses; often, too, he said to [Chiron] lying ill [there]: “Live! I pray, and don’t leave me, dear father.” (An accident has mortally wounded the centaur Chiron, tutor to young Achilles, who expresses devotion as might a son to his dying father.)
